Araucanía
Spanish
Etymology
From Mapudungun rag ko (“clayey water”), a place name adapted into Spanish as Arauco.
Proper noun
Araucanía f
- (historical) Araucania, the homeland of the Mapuche people in part of Patagonia (southern Chile and Argentina).
- One of the fifteen administrative regions of Chile.
